The year 2014 marked the 50th anniversary of the first year of operation of the Germany & Colonies Philatelic Society following the amalgamation of the Germany & Colonies Stamp Club (established 1947) and the Stockton German Study Group (1960).
The G&CPS celebrated its inaugural year in 1964 with the first Germania Posta philatelic exhibition held in Stockton.
A recent piece of mail from a German auction firm bears an orange label with the inscription:
Rueckschein / Avis de reception to indicate that a return receipt is required. It has an official appearance. Have any other members of the G&CPS seen examples of this label? If it is official, this may be the first such item used by a German postal administration.
